Miami (FL) vs. Ole Miss Prediction

Not too many people saw this matchup coming.

Both the 10-seeded Miami Hurricanes and 6-seeded Ole Miss Rebels needed upsets over the Big Ten and SEC champions, respectively, to get to the Final Four.

This is a fun matchup on paper as the Hurricanes will have some of the best trenches Ole Miss has seen all year long, while the Hurricanes have not seen a quarterback as dynamic as Trinidad Chambliss on their schedule.

However, there are still plenty of question marks heading into this one:

With Ole Miss seemingly in flux, coupled with Miami's lethargic pace of play on offense, let's lean to the under here. Miami's defense has been one of the country's best all year, so I expect them to contain Chambliss and limit the myriad of explosives he's created through the first two playoff games.

On the other side, Miami will look to slow the game down and play methodically to keep Chambliss off the field.

Miami (FL) vs. Ole Miss Prediction: Under 52.5 (-110)
